安全測試的基本原則是確保系統、應用程序或網絡的安全性和可靠性。在進行安全測試時,需要遵循以下基本原則:
1. 完整性:安全測試應該覆蓋系統的所有關鍵組件和功能,以確保整個系統的安全性。測試人員需要對系統進行全面的掃描和檢查,包括應用程序、數據庫、網絡和服務器等。
2. 實時性:安全測試應該及時進行,以便及早發現和修復潛在的安全漏洞。隨著技術的不斷發展和黑客攻擊手段的不斷更新,安全測試也需要及時跟進,以保持系統的安全性。
3. 多樣性:安全測試應該采用多種測試方法和工具,以確保對系統的全面覆蓋。這包括靜態分析、動態分析、滲透測試、代碼審查等多種測試技術的綜合應用。
4. 持續性:安全測試應該是一個持續的過程,而不是一次性的活動。隨著系統的不斷更新和演進,安全測試也需要隨之進行,以保持系統的安全性。
5. 保密性:安全測試過程中的測試數據和測試結果應該保持機密,以防止被未經授權的人員獲取和利用。測試人員應該嚴格遵守保密協議,并采取必要的安全措施來保護測試數據的安全。
6. 可追溯性:安全測試應該有明確的測試目標和測試計劃,并記錄測試過程和測試結果。這樣可以方便后續的審查和追蹤,以確保測試的有效性和可靠性。
安全測試的基本原則是完整性、實時性、多樣性、持續性、保密性和可追溯性。遵循這些原則可以幫助測試人員有效地發現和修復系統中的安全漏洞,提高系統的安全性和可靠性。
千鋒教育擁有多年IT培訓服務經驗,開設Java培訓、web前端培訓、大數據培訓,python培訓、軟件測試培訓等課程,采用全程面授高品質、高體驗教學模式,擁有國內一體化教學管理及學員服務,想獲取更多IT技術干貨請關注千鋒教育IT培訓機構官網。